About This Color
PANTONE 11-2-6 C is a moderately saturated orange with dark tonality. Its HEX value is #553015, placing it in the orange region of the color spectrum with a hue angle of 25°.
This darker shade conveys depth and authority, making it ideal for premium branding, typographic elements, and high-contrast design compositions.
